Weighing the Options

Pros of Keeping Barrett

  • Versatility and Depth: Barrett's ability to step up in crucial moments, as seen in the playoffs, is a significant advantage. His presence can provide a reliable secondary scoring option, especially when Leonard is resting or missing games. This was evident during Leonard's first run with the Raptors, where a versatile player like Pascal Siakam was crucial.
  • Long-Term Commitment: Barrett's willingness to stay with the Raptors long-term is a unique selling point. As a hometown kid, his loyalty and commitment to the organization could be a strategic asset, ensuring a stable core for the team's future.

Cons of Keeping Barrett

  • Off-Ball Struggles: Barrett's playing style, which heavily relies on ball-handling, might not complement Leonard's game. Leonard needs as many touches as possible, and Barrett's off-ball skills are not his forte. This could limit his effectiveness and create a mismatch with Leonard's playing style.
  • Trade Value and Salary: Among Barrett, Immanuel Quickley, and Jakob Poeltl, Barrett has the highest trade value. The Raptors' financial situation, as mentioned, could be a deciding factor. Trading Barrett might provide the flexibility to address other roster needs, especially with a strong 8-man rotation already in place.
